Wiring A Ballast In A Fluorescent Light: A Complete Guide

Wiring a ballast in a fluorescent light involves connecting a ballast to the electrical circuit that powers a fluorescent lamp. The ballast is a device that provides the necessary voltage and current to start and maintain the discharge of electricity through the lamp’s gas, producing light. Motion Sensor Light Switch Wiring: The Ultimate Guide

Motion Sensor Light Switch Wiring involves connecting a motion sensor to a light switch to automate the activation and deactivation of lights. When the motion sensor detects movement within its range, it sends a signal to the light switch, which then turns on the connected lights.
